To make and receive calls using NewVoiceMedia in Salesforce, you must have a Salesforce API user set up and you must link NewVoiceMedia to this user. For information about linking NewVoiceMedia to a Salesforce user, see Linking NewVoiceMedia Vonage Contact Center to a Salesforce account. To access and use the NewVoiceMedia API correctly, the API user must have permissions to various objects, fields, pages and Apex classes included in the NewVoiceMedia package. The ContactWorld API user permission set includes all the permissions that the API user needs.

The ContactWorld API user permission set contains, amongst others, the following permissions:

  • API Enabled
  • Edit Tasks
  • Password Never Expires

    • Read, Create, Update, Delete, View All and Modify All permissions on all the custom objects included in the NewVoiceMedia package
    • Read/Write access to all the custom fields (both for custom and standard objects) included in the NewVoiceMedia package
